Full Notice Text
LEGAL NOTICERASC# 25-302190IN THE COURT OF COMMON PLEASMADISON COUNTY, OHIOTHE BANK OF NEW YORK MELLON, FORMERLY KNOWN AS THE BANK OF NEW YORK, NOT IN ITS INDIVIDUAL CAPACITY BUT SOLELY AS TRUSTEE ON BEHALF OF THE HOLDERS OF THE CIT MORTGAGE LOAN TRUST, 2007-1 ASSET-BACKED CERTIFICATES, SERIES 2007-1 CASE NO. CV20250296JUDGE EAMON P. COSTELLOPlaintiffvs. UNKNOWN ADMINISTRATOR, EXECUTOR OR FIDUCIARY, UNKNOWN HEIRS, NEXT OF KIN, UNKNOWN SPOUSES, DEVISEES, LEGATEES, CREDITORS AND BENEFICIARIES OF THE ESTATE OF JAMES E. LINVILLE, et al. LEGAL NOTICE FOR SERVICE BY PUBLICATIONDefendants To: the Unknown Administrator, Executor or Fiduciary, Unknown Heirs, Next of Kin, Unknown Spouses, Devisees, Legatees, Creditors and Beneficiaries of The Estate of James E. Linville, you will take notice that on December 29, 2025, Plaintiff, filed aa Amended Complaint for foreclosure in the Madison County Court of Common Pleas, being Case No. CV20250296, alleging that there is due to the Plaintiff the sum of $59,162.53, plus interest on the interest bearing principal balance at 7.259% per annum from July 01, 2024, plus a non interest bearing deferred balance of #1,990.83, plus late charges and fees applicable to the terms of a Promissory Note secured by a Mortgage on the real property, which has a street address of 15769 Florence Avenue, Mount Sterling, OH 43143, being permanent Parcel Number: 17-00041-000 & 17-00042-000.Plaintiff further alleges that by reason of a default in payment of said Promissory Note, the conditions of said Mortgage have been broken and the same has become absolute.Plaintiff prays that the Defendant named above be required to answer and assert any interest in said real property or be forever barred from asserting any interest therein, for foreclosure of said mortgage, marshalling of liens, and the sale of said real property, and that the proceeds of said sale be applied according to law.Said Defendant is required to file an Answer on or before the twenty-eighth day following the last date of Publication.Brian S.
